![]() Insulated Seat Option for Added Comfort and Durability.Designed for easy compatibility with roof system.Turnbuckle attaches to a 3/16″ steel coil chain connects to window header or rafters with 3″ lag eye bolts for increased strength.Other windows often use hollow vinyl mullions that provide minimal structural support and allow the window to sag, which can lead to water leakage.Īlside Bay and Bow Windows feature an adjustable turnbuckle chain hanging system to provide superior support without the need for external knee braces.Heavy-duty mullions incorporate laminated strand lumber, which is significantly stronger than standard wood will not warp or twist like typical ponderosa pine.Alside Bay and Bow Window mullions are constructed with a solid wood design that is lag bolted to the head and seat for superior stability and structural strength. Solid wood mullions are paramount in the structural integrity of a quality-built bay or bow window, providing the strength and support of the window as it projects outward. Bow windows are constructed to add interior space by projecting beyond the exterior wall of a structure. They increase the flow of natural light into a space and provide views of the outside that would be unavailable with an ordinary window. ![]() Bay & Bow Windows Adding to Your Interior Spaceīay windows project outward from the main walls of a building and form a bay in a room, either square or polygonal in plan.
